Kuwait continues to be ruled via the AL-SABAH dynasty since the 18th century. The threat of Ottoman invasion in 1899 prompted Amir Mubarak AL-SABAH to hunt protection from Britain, ceding international and defense duty to Britain until 1961, when the region attained its independence. Iraq attacked and overran Kuwait in 1990. Immediately after a number of months of aerial bombardment, a US-led UN coalition started a floor assault in 1991 that liberated Kuwait in four times. In 1992, the Amir reconstituted the parliament that he experienced dissolved in 1986.

stateless folks: 92,000 (2022); note - Kuwait's 1959 Nationality Legislation described citizens as folks who settled during the state right before 1920 and who had maintained typical residence considering that then; just one-3rd with the population, descendants of Bedouin tribes, skipped the window of chance to sign-up for nationality rights soon after Kuwait grew to become impartial in 1961 and ended up labeled as bidun (indicating "devoid of"); For the reason that nineteen eighties Kuwait's bidun have progressively missing their legal rights, which include options for employment and education, amid official claims that they are nationals of other nations around the world who may have destroyed their identification documents in hopes of gaining Kuwaiti citizenship; Kuwaiti authorities have delayed processing citizenship purposes and labeled biduns as "unlawful people," denying them usage of civil documentation, such as start and relationship certificates

An opposition coalition of Sunni Islamists, tribal populists, and several liberals mainly boycotted legislative elections in 2012 and 2013, which ushered in the legislature far more amenable to the government's agenda. Confronted with the prospect of painful subsidy cuts, oppositionists and independents actively participated from the 2016 election, winning virtually 50 percent the seats, though the opposition turned significantly factionalized.

Though The federal government prepared to spend nearly $104 billion above 4 a long time to diversify the financial state, appeal to extra investment decision, and Strengthen non-public sector participation within the economy, lots of the assignments did not materialize because of an unsure political circumstance or delays in awarding contracts. To improve non-oil revenues, the Kuwaiti Authorities in August 2017 permitted draft charges supporting a Gulf Cooperation Council-vast benefit additional tax scheduled to consider effect in 2018.

three equivalent horizontal bands of environmentally friendly (top rated), white, and pink using a black trapezoid based on the hoist aspect; hues and style are determined by the Arab Revolt flag of Environment War I; eco-friendly signifies fertile fields, white stands for purity, pink denotes blood on Kuwaiti swords, black signifies the defeat in the enemy
